    Finance Manager

    • Are you a seasoned finance professional with a passion for accuracy, collaboration, and strategic thinking? We are seeking an exceptional Finance Manager to join our team and drive financial excellence within our organization.

    What we are looking for:

    • Bachelor of Commerce with specialisation in Accounting
    • Professional certification would be advantageous.
    • Strong knowledge of financial regulations and accounting standards.
    • Excellent analytical, communication and leadership skills.
    • Proven track record of managing financial reporting, budgeting, forecasting and financial analysis.
    • 5+ years’ experience in a finance managerial role

    In this pivotal role you will be responsible for:

    • Develop and implement financial models and forecasts to aid in decision-making.
    • Monitor performance indicators, highlighting trends and analysing variances.
    • Assist in the preparation of long-term business plans, financial forecasts, and risk analyses.
    • Provide accurate and timely financial information, reports, and analysis aligned to business requirements for the Business Units and Division.
    • Perform periodic and year end closing, in coordination with the concerned departments/divisions, including periodic IFRS financial statements for external and internal reporting including the processes supporting these.
    • Prepare monthly management accounts and ad hoc reports to internal financial stakeholders.
    • Manage the preparation and analysis of financial information to Business Unit and Divisional leadership
    • Validate, check, and reconcile planning, budgeting, and forecasting data for the Business Units.
    • Highlight trends, scrutinise all cost allocations, query anomalies, and flag potential issues
    • Lead the annual budgeting process, including detailed budgeting and forecasting.
    • Track budget performance, ensuring that Business Units adhere to approved budgets. Recommend corrective actions to address variances between actual performance and budget projections.
    • Analyse cost structures and identify opportunities for cost-saving and efficiency improvements.
    • Perform financial and cost/benefit analysis of current or anticipated programmes or initiatives for Business Units
    • Identify and mitigate financial risks by implementing appropriate internal controls.
    • Conduct regular scheduled reviews and audits per the audit plan.
    • Manage internal and external audit processes and ensure audit requirements are met.
    • Identify trends, highlight risks, provide mitigation, and provide support to business decisions.
    • Provide executive management within the Business Units with advice on the financial implications of business activities and provide consultative support on planning initiatives through financial and management information analyses, reports, and recommendations.
    • Manage the organisation's cash flow to ensure sufficient funds are available for operational requirements.
    • Talent management for direct reports in terms of recruitment, retention and development.
    • Ensure that all staff are motivated, developed, and appraised so that individual and collective performance meets the needs of the customers
    • Work collaboratively with Group Finance, to ensure production of accurate and timely information related to the Business Units.
    • Work closely with the Group Tax team to ensure compliance with legislation
    • Work collaboratively within the Division and provide support to the Division team
    • Work collaboratively with other finance teams across the Group.
